The service engine soon light has been on for the past week. I checked the codes today and got TPS(4 long - 3 short), EGRC Solenoid valve(10 long - 5 short), and front left heated O2 sensor (3 long - 3 short). The check engine light came on during a long road trip. I have had the TPS code pop up before on long road trips, but not the other two codes. Any ideas? Could the codes be related?
The car drives fine for the most part. If I am cruising as a constant speed and then slowly lay into the gas, its not a smooth transition sometimes. I really have replaced the spark plugs.

I added the number of blinks next to each code above. My point in asking was to see if the codes are possibly related.
Visual check of all the sensors that set codes, check the connectors on each of them for corrosion, reseat the connectors. Then reset the codes, see which come back.

And (FWIW) a 32 MIL DTC - a general EGR code -that drove me crazy for a long time turned out to be only the EGR and canister control SV. A $94 part from the dealer that took about 15 minutes to change.
10 longs and 5 shorts doesn't mean 1005. You need to go to the stickie at the top of the 4th Gen forum and there will be a thread with a link where you input the long flashes and the short flashes and it will give you the issue.

Looks to me like you're mixing up the MIL and consult codes. As pmohr pointed out, there is no p1005 DTC. But (from page EC-65 in my 95 FSM)there IS a 105 MIL code for the EGRC Solenoid valve.
